10、I Copyright International Organization for Standardization Provided by IHS under license with ISO Licensee=NASA Technical Standards 1/9972545001 Not for Resale, 04/19/2007 01:31:58 MDTNo reproduction or networking permitted without license from IHS -,-,- ISO/TR 11637:1997(E) IS0 Introduction For the

11、 following two reasons the attempt to establish an International Standard for boron treated engineering steel for quenching and tempering has proved especially difficult. a) The number of types of these steels, applied until now mostly as company grades, is very great world-wide, so that concentrati

12、on on a reasonable number of internationally standardized steels has caused problems. b) The hardenability of these steels can, even for types with the same specified chemical composition, vary greatly because of differences in the effectiveness of the boron and in the content of residual elements.

13、Consequently, it seemed reasonable to specify tight limits for only the most important characteristic of these steels, namely the hardenability, and to permit relatively wide ranges for the carbon, manganese and chromium contents. In this way manufacturers have the possibility of complying with the

14、tight hardenability requirements independent of the melting procedure applied. For the reasons given under b) the proposals of the various members for the hardenability of the individual steels differed significantly. The hardenability scatterbands specified in table 5 and figure 1 were therefore ma

15、inly derived with the help of formulae established by what is considered world-wide as the greatest customer of boron treated steels and published in ASTM A 255. It is to be expected that the application of the specifications in this document will not cause any problems. Nevertheless, it was agreed

16、to publish this first edition not as an International Standard but as an IS0 Technical Report of type 2 so that for a trial period of three years information and experience of its use in practice can be gathered. iv Copyright International Organization for Standardization Provided by IHS under licen

17、se with ISO Licensee=NASA Technical Standards 1/9972545001 Not for Resale, 04/19/2007 01:31:58 MDTNo reproduction or networking permitted without license from IHS -,-,- TECHNICAL REPORT o IS0 lSO/TR 11637: 1997(E) Boron treated engineering steels for quenching and tempering 1 Scope 1 .l This Technic

18、al Report gives the technical delivery requirements for - semi-finished products, for example blooms, billets, slabs (see note 3 below); - bars (see note 3 below); - wire rod; - hot or cold rolled sheet/plate and strip (see note 2 below); - hammer or drop forgings (see note 3 below). These articles

19、are manufactured from the boron alloy steels listed in table 3 and supplied in one of the heat- treatment conditions given for the different types of products in table 1, lines 2 to 5 for columns 4 to 8 and in one of the surface conditions given in table 2. The steels are in general intended for the

20、 fabrication of quenched and tempered or austempered (see 3.3 and note 1 below) machine parts. This Technical Report is not applicable for steels for cold heading which are covered by IS0 4954. NOTES 1 For the purpose of simplification the term “quenched and tempered” is, unless otherwise indicated,

21、 used in the following also for the austempered condition. 2 The terms “plate” or “flat product” in the following also include, unless otherwise stated, wide flats. 3 Hammer-forged semi-finished products (blooms, billets, slabs, etc.) and hammer-forged bars are in the following covered under semi-fi

22、nished products or bars and not under the term “hammer and drop forgings”. 1.2 In special cases, variations in these technical delivery requirements or additions to them may form the subject of an agreement at the time of enquiry and order (see annex A). 1.3 In addition to this Technical Report, the

34、IS0 ISO/TR 11637:1997(E) 3 Definitions For the purposes of this Technical Report the following definitions apply: 3.1 different forms of product: See IS0 6929 and the notes to 1 .l. 3.2 ruling section: That section for which the specified mechanical properties shall apply. NOTE - Independent of the

35、actual shape and dimensions of the cross-section of the product the size of its ruling section is always given by a diameter. This corresponds to the diameter of an “equivalent round bar”. That is a round bar which, at the position of its cross-section specified for taking the test pieces for the me

36、chanical tests, will, when being cooled from austenitizing temperature, show the same cooling rate as the actual ruling section of the product concerned at its position for taking the test pieces. 3.3 austempering: Austenitization of a steel with subsequent cooling to a temperature in the bainite re

37、gion and holding at this temperature until a desired degree of transformation is obtained. The subsequent cooling to room temperature can be carried out in any manner desired. 3.4 alloy steel: See clause 3 of IS0 4948-l :1982. 3.5 special steel: See 4.2.4 of IS0 4948-2:i 981. 4 Ordering and designat
